首頁 > web前端 > css教學 > 為什麼我的錨標記不繼承其父級的顏色?

為什麼我的錨標記不繼承其父級的顏色?

Barbara Streisand
發布: 2024-12-16 18:10:16
原創
340 人瀏覽過

Why Doesn't My Anchor Tag Inherit Its Parent's Color?

Anchor標籤不繼承父顏色屬性

背景:
一般情況下,anchor()元素繼承其父元素的顏色屬性。然而,在某些情況下,這種繼承可能會被破壞。

問題:
在提供的程式碼片段:

<span class="blue">::<a href="/equipment_new.php">CLICK HERE</a>:: to view our New Equipment inventory. <br /><br /></span>
登入後複製

標籤無法從其父級 繼承顏色(#6E99E11 ) “藍色”類。

原因:
預設情況下,標籤有一個名為「color: blue;」的CSS 屬性應用於它,這會覆蓋從父元素繼承的顏色。這可以確保錨標記始終為藍色,無論其父級的顏色如何。

解決方案:
允許 標籤繼承父級顏色,預設「color: blue;」屬性必須被明確覆寫。一種方法是新增以下 CSS 規則:

a {
  color: inherit;
}
登入後複製

此規則告訴瀏覽器從所有 的父元素繼承顏色屬性。

附錄:
如果需要,您可以修改「顏色:繼承;」規則來指定特定顏色:

a {
  color: #6E99E1;
}
登入後複製

這將確保所有標籤從其父元素繼承顏色#6E99E1,即使父元素具有不同的顏色。

以上是為什麼我的錨標記不繼承其父級的顏色?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
作者最新文章
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板